
在Excel中将多个表格转换为PDF文件的方法包括使用Excel自带功能、使用VBA代码、第三方软件以及在线工具等。
其中,使用Excel自带功能是最常见且直观的方法。具体步骤如下:
- 打开Excel文件:首先,打开包含你需要转换为PDF的多个表格的Excel文件。
- 选择要转换的表格:在Excel中,选择你希望转换的多个表格。可以通过按住Ctrl键并点击每个表格的标签来选择多个表格。
- 保存为PDF:点击“文件”菜单,选择“另存为”,在文件类型中选择“PDF”,然后点击“保存”。
详细描述其中的一点:保存为PDF。在选择了多个表格后,点击“文件”菜单,然后选择“另存为”。在弹出的对话框中,选择文件类型为“PDF”。你可以选择保存的PDF文件的路径以及文件名。点击“保存”后,Excel会将你选择的多个表格转换并保存为一个PDF文件。这种方法简单且高效,适合大多数日常办公需求。
一、使用Excel自带功能
Excel自带的功能是将多个表格转换为PDF的最常见方法。这种方法适用于大多数日常办公需求,不需要额外的软件或复杂的操作。以下是详细步骤:
1. 打开Excel文件
首先,打开包含你需要转换为PDF的多个表格的Excel文件。确保这些表格都在同一个Excel文件中,这样可以更方便地操作。
2. 选择要转换的表格
在Excel文件中,按住Ctrl键并点击每个表格的标签,以选择你希望转换的多个表格。你可以选择所有的表格,也可以只选择部分需要转换的表格。
3. 保存为PDF
点击“文件”菜单,选择“另存为”。在弹出的对话框中,选择文件类型为“PDF”。你可以选择保存的PDF文件的路径以及文件名。点击“保存”后,Excel会将你选择的多个表格转换并保存为一个PDF文件。
二、使用VBA代码
VBA(Visual Basic for Applications)是Excel中一个强大的工具,允许用户通过编写代码来自动化任务。使用VBA代码将多个表格转换为PDF是一种更加灵活和高效的方法,特别适用于需要频繁进行此操作的用户。
1. 打开VBA编辑器
首先,按下Alt + F11快捷键,打开VBA编辑器。在VBA编辑器中,选择“插入”菜单,点击“模块”,以创建一个新的模块。
2. 编写VBA代码
在新模块中,输入以下VBA代码:
Sub SaveWorksheetsAsPDF()
Dim ws As Worksheet
Dim wsArray() As String
Dim i As Integer
i = 0
For Each ws In ThisWorkbook.Worksheets
ReDim Preserve wsArray(i)
wsArray(i) = ws.Name
i = i + 1
Next ws
ThisWorkbook.Worksheets(wsArray).Select
ActiveSheet.ExportAsFixedFormat Type:=xlTypePDF, Filename:=ThisWorkbook.Path & "MultipleSheets.pdf", _
Quality:=xlQualityStandard, IncludeDocProperties:=True, IgnorePrintAreas:=False, OpenAfterPublish:=True
End Sub
3. 运行VBA代码
关闭VBA编辑器,返回到Excel界面。按下Alt + F8快捷键,打开“宏”对话框。选择你刚才创建的宏“SaveWorksheetsAsPDF”,然后点击“运行”。Excel会自动将所有表格转换为一个PDF文件,并保存在与你的Excel文件相同的目录下。
三、使用第三方软件
除了Excel自带的功能和VBA代码外,还有很多第三方软件可以帮助你将多个表格转换为PDF。这些软件通常提供更多的功能和选项,适合需要更多控制和定制的用户。
1. 选择合适的软件
市面上有很多第三方软件可以将Excel转换为PDF,例如Adobe Acrobat、Wondershare PDFelement、Nitro PDF等。选择一款适合你的软件,并下载和安装。
2. 导入Excel文件
打开你选择的软件,导入包含多个表格的Excel文件。大多数软件都支持直接拖拽文件到软件界面中。
3. 转换为PDF
在软件中,选择“转换为PDF”或类似的选项。你可以选择保存的PDF文件的路径和文件名。点击“转换”后,软件会将所有表格转换并保存为一个PDF文件。
四、使用在线工具
如果你不想下载和安装软件,使用在线工具也是一个不错的选择。很多在线工具都支持将Excel文件转换为PDF,而且操作简单,适合临时使用。
1. 选择合适的在线工具
有很多在线工具可以将Excel文件转换为PDF,例如Smallpdf、ILovePDF、PDF2Go等。选择一个你信任的在线工具。
2. 上传Excel文件
在在线工具的界面中,点击“上传文件”或类似的按钮,选择你需要转换的Excel文件。确保文件中包含你需要转换的多个表格。
3. 转换为PDF
在文件上传完成后,选择“转换为PDF”或类似的选项。在线工具会自动将所有表格转换为一个PDF文件。转换完成后,你可以下载保存的PDF文件。
五、批量转换
如果你有大量的Excel文件需要转换为PDF,批量转换工具可以大大提高效率。这些工具通常支持一次性上传多个文件,并自动将它们转换为PDF。
1. 选择合适的批量转换工具
市面上有很多批量转换工具,例如Batch Excel to PDF Converter、Adobe Acrobat Pro等。选择一款适合你的工具,并下载和安装。
2. 导入Excel文件
打开批量转换工具,导入你需要转换的Excel文件。大多数工具都支持一次性拖拽多个文件到工具界面中。
3. 设置转换选项
在工具中,设置转换选项。例如,你可以选择是否合并所有表格为一个PDF文件,或者每个表格生成一个单独的PDF文件。设置完成后,点击“开始转换”按钮。
4. 下载转换后的PDF文件
转换完成后,工具会生成相应的PDF文件。你可以选择保存的路径,并下载这些文件。批量转换工具通常支持高效的批量操作,适合处理大量文件的用户。
六、注意事项
在将Excel表格转换为PDF时,有一些注意事项需要牢记,以确保最终生成的PDF文件符合预期。
1. 确保表格格式正确
在转换前,确保每个表格的格式正确。检查表格的边距、页眉和页脚、页面方向等设置。这样可以确保转换后的PDF文件看起来专业。
2. 预览转换效果
在保存为PDF前,最好先预览转换效果。这样可以发现并修正任何潜在的问题。例如,某些表格可能因为内容过多而被截断,这时你可以调整表格布局。
3. 文件命名和保存路径
在保存PDF文件时,合理命名文件并选择合适的保存路径。这样可以方便后续查找和管理文件。尽量使用有意义的文件名,例如“年度财务报表.pdf”。
4. 保留原始Excel文件
在转换为PDF后,保留原始的Excel文件。这样如果后续需要修改数据或重新转换,可以方便地进行操作。保存原始文件也是一种备份措施,以防文件丢失。
七、总结
将Excel表格转换为PDF是一项常见的需求,本文介绍了多种方法,包括使用Excel自带功能、VBA代码、第三方软件、在线工具以及批量转换工具。每种方法都有其优点和适用场景,用户可以根据具体需求选择最适合的方法。
无论选择哪种方法,都需要注意表格格式、预览效果、文件命名等细节,以确保生成的PDF文件符合预期。通过合理选择和操作,可以高效地将多个Excel表格转换为PDF文件,满足日常办公和数据共享需求。
相关问答FAQs:
1. 如何将多个Excel表格转换为一个PDF文件?
- 问题: 我有多个Excel表格,想将它们合并成一个PDF文件,应该怎么操作?
- 回答: 您可以按照以下步骤将多个Excel表格转换为一个PDF文件:
- 打开第一个Excel表格。
- 在Excel中,选择“文件”选项卡,然后选择“另存为”。
- 在“另存为”对话框中,选择PDF格式,并指定保存的文件路径和文件名。
- 点击“保存”按钮,将第一个Excel表格保存为PDF文件。
- 重复上述步骤,将其他Excel表格逐个保存为PDF文件。
- 最后,使用PDF编辑软件或在线PDF合并工具,将所有保存的PDF文件合并成一个PDF文件。
2. 如何调整转换后的PDF中Excel表格的布局?
- 问题: 当我将Excel表格转换为PDF文件后,发现表格的布局有些混乱,有没有办法调整呢?
- 回答: 是的,您可以尝试以下方法来调整转换后PDF中Excel表格的布局:
- 在Excel中,确保表格的列宽和行高适合您的需求。
- 在转换为PDF之前,使用“页面布局”选项卡中的“打印区域”功能,选择需要打印的区域。
- 在“页面布局”选项卡中,使用“缩放”功能调整表格的大小,以确保它适合PDF页面。
- 如果转换后的PDF中的表格仍然有问题,您可以使用PDF编辑软件来调整表格的布局,例如调整列宽、行高或缩放比例。
3. 如何在转换为PDF后保留Excel表格的格式和样式?
- 问题: 当我将Excel表格转换为PDF文件后,发现表格的格式和样式有所变化,有没有办法保留原样?
- 回答: 是的,您可以采取以下措施来在转换为PDF后保留Excel表格的格式和样式:
- 在Excel中,确保表格的格式和样式符合您的需求,包括字体、颜色、边框等。
- 在转换为PDF之前,选择“文件”选项卡,然后选择“打印”。
- 在“打印”对话框中,选择“打印设置”选项,并确保选择了适合您的需求的“打印区域”和“页面布局”。
- 点击“打印”按钮,将Excel表格打印为PDF文件。
- 如果转换后的PDF中的表格仍然有格式和样式问题,您可以使用PDF编辑软件来调整表格的样式,例如更改字体、颜色或边框设置。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4519909